.ErrorMessage_errorMessage__KXwEC{display:flex;flex-direction:row;justify-content:space-between;align-items:center;color:#e4163c;background-color:rgba(228,22,60,.2);padding:.5rem;border-radius:.375rem;margin-bottom:.5rem;font-weight:500}.ErrorMessage_retryButton__onShv{background:none;border:1px solid #e4163c;color:#e4163c;padding:.25rem .375rem;border-radius:.375rem;cursor:pointer;transition:all .2s ease;white-space:nowrap;font-size:.875rem;line-height:1.25rem}.ErrorMessage_retryButton__onShv:hover{background-color:#e4163c;color:#fff}.ErrorMessage_retryButton__onShv:focus{outline:2px solid #e4163c;outline-offset:2px}.DynamicShippingForm_container__7pIWZ{padding-bottom:calc(120px + .75rem + 1rem + .375rem)}@media(min-width:1280px){.DynamicShippingForm_container__7pIWZ{padding-bottom:0}}.DynamicShippingForm_formRow__mVIhG{display:flex;justify-content:space-between;margin-bottom:1.5rem;gap:1.5rem;border:none;padding:0;margin-inline:0}.DynamicShippingForm_formRow__mVIhG>div{flex:1 1;position:relative}.DynamicShippingForm_formRow__mVIhG>div>p{position:absolute;bottom:0;transform:translateY(calc(100% + .125rem))}.DynamicShippingForm_button__Qcn_P{position:fixed;bottom:.75rem;left:1rem;right:1rem;width:calc(100% - 2rem);padding:0;background:rgba(0,0,0,0);z-index:10}.DynamicShippingForm_button__Qcn_P button{width:100%}@media(min-width:1280px){.DynamicShippingForm_button__Qcn_P{position:-webkit-sticky;position:sticky;bottom:1rem;left:unset;right:unset;width:100%;max-width:37.5rem;padding:1rem 0 0;background:rgba(0,0,0,0);box-shadow:none;margin-top:2.5rem}.DynamicShippingForm_button__Qcn_P button{width:100%}}.DynamicShippingForm_loadingContainer__OHMwv{width:100%;padding:2.5rem;display:flex;align-items:center;justify-content:center}.DynamicShippingForm_heading__O3x6V{font-weight:600;font-size:1.5rem;line-height:2rem;font-family:var(--font-homie);margin-top:2.5rem;margin-bottom:1rem}